Data Element list used by SAP ABAP Table TABW (Asset transaction types)
SAP ABAP Table TABW (Asset transaction types) is using
# Object Type Object Name Object Description Note
     
1 Data Element  AM_RMVCT Consolidation transaction type
2 Data Element  ANSHKZ Default posting indicator
3 Data Element  BLGART Default document type for transaction type
4 Data Element  BWAGRP Transaction type group
5 Data Element  BWASL Asset Transaction Type
6 Data Element  BWASLG Trans. type offsetting entry for transfer
7 Data Element  BWASLN Trans.type retirement/transfer curr-yr acquis. in same year
8 Data Element  CHAR1_REASON_C Asset Transaction Category
9 Data Element  FM_XSAUF Relevant to budget
10 Data Element  GITTGR Summariz. of trans. types for asset history sheet
11 Data Element  IM_XSPSP not used (any longer)
12 Data Element  MANDT Client
13 Data Element  XABGMM Ind: Post gain/loss from asset retirement automatically
14 Data Element  XABGWG Indicator simulation of LVA ret. in asset hist sheet
15 Data Element  XABIMM Ind. simulate ret. of intangible asset in asset hist sheet
16 Data Element  XABINV Ind: Repay investment support during period of retention
17 Data Element  XABUCH Indicator: Transaction type cannot be used manually
18 Data Element  XAKTIV Indicator: Capitalize fixed asset
19 Data Element  XAVERB Indicator: Asset transfer between affiliated companies
20 Data Element  XAVERBN Post with affiliated company indicator (net!)
21 Data Element  XDEAKT Indicator: Deactivate fixed asset
22 Data Element  XERLOS Ind: Asset retirement transaction type with revenue
23 Data Element  XIFREL Indicator: Post gain/loss to asset
24 Data Element  XPRJKT Indicator: Account assignment to project desired
25 Data Element  XUMBHI Indicator: Transfer adopting dep. start date
26 Data Element  XUMJA Set the changeover year in the asset
27 Data Element  XUSBWA Indicator: Call up a user-exit for this transaction type?
28 Data Element  XVERGA Indicator: Original transaction in past
29 Data Element  XZUGBRUTTO Indicator: Post acquisition gross (with depreciation)
